We're looking at using iland, a Cloud Connect service provider, in combination with Veeam for air-gapped cloud storage, but they only keep the data for 7 days after it's deleted from Veeam. That seems like a pretty short period of time to get your data back from a ransomware attack. Anyone have any experience using iland? And has anyone done a cost comparison between using a Cloud Connect service provider vs. rolling your own using Cloud Connect with AWS or Azure?
